Description
Summary:This research was motivated by the low result of fifth grade students learn civics SDN 009 Air Emas, poor learning outcomes is caused by out of 30 students only 15 students who completed and the average value of 45.50 students. Therefore, researchers conducted a study with the goal of improving student learning outcomes Civics by implementing strategies that beroerientasi delivery at destination. This research is a class act, carried out by two cycles. The data used in this study is the activity data and the teacher and student learning outcomes Civics. Based on the research that has been done, the result for Civic Education learning outcomes of students has peningkata on each cycle. It is characterized by: (a) the activities of teachers has increased in each cycle, the first cycle of meetings I gained a score of 6 (37.50%), in the first cycle II meeting increased with a score of 8 (50.00%), the second cycle meeting I rose with a score of 10 (62.50%). And the second cycle II meeting increased with a score of 14 (87.50%). Besides the student activity increased in the first cycle of the first meeting of student activity obtained a score of 9 (56.25%), in the first cycle II meeting increased with a score of 10 (62.50%), the second cycle of the first meeting increased with a score of 12 (75 , 00%). And the second cycle II meeting increased with a score of 15 (93.75%); and (b) Complete and Civics learning outcomes of students has peningakatan on each cycle. At the base score is the number of students who completed 15 students (50.00%) with an average value of 45.50. In the first cycle the number of students who pass increases with the number of 25 students (83.00%) with an average value of 76.50. And the second cycle the number of students who pass the increases with the number of 28 students (93.00%) with an average acquisition value of 82.25.
